## Authentication

vaultspin rotates secrets on a fixed schedule defined in `rotation.toml`. Reviewer notes: rotation is idempotent; reruns are safe. The utility authenticates to the Corvane secrets backend at startup and fails fast if the credential is invalid — no retries, by design. Do not commit credentials; CI injects them. For local review runs only, use the key below.

app token of bajef-kagup = vxb23-Edn01wg1TpgywlddzrXah5S

Action item from the Marchwell outage: replace the homegrown job queue (`tinyq`) with Conveyor before next quarter. New folks, context: tinyq stores jobs in a single table with polling workers, and under the outage load it thundering-herded the database. Conveyor gives us leases, visibility timeouts, and real backoff. Migration runs dual-write for two weeks so we can compare drop rates. Initial Conveyor settings, matched to tinyq's observed throughput, are as follows.

limits module of hahog-kajeg:
RATE_LIMITS = {
    "zorael": 1,
    "druwyn": 2,
    "holix": 5,
    "oliwyn": 5,
}

## Further Reading

Sensor drift is the most common cause of false humidity alarms in the Verdanta greenhouse controller. New team members should understand how the calibration daemon compensates for drift on the hygrometer array before touching threshold configs. Start with the drift-model overview, then the recalibration schedule. Both documents are collected on the internal page below.

wiki page, hawef-baduf: https://kibana.ferracloud.local/job

## Tuning

The receipt mailer (Almsgate) batches donation receipts and sends through the Thornquay relay. On-call: if the queue backs up, resist the urge to crank batch size — the relay rate-limits per connection, and bigger batches just mean bigger retries. Scale worker count first, then shorten the flush interval. Dedupe window must stay longer than the retry horizon or donors get duplicate receipts, which generates tickets. All knobs live in one place and are read at worker start. Current production values follow.

tuning table, kajop-yafof:
QUOTAS = {
    "wenath": 10,
    "ulaael": 5,
}